Phraseology Related to the Transfer of Control and Communication

This paper addresses the misuse of CPDLC phraseology in air traffic control, emphasizing that only the command “Contact” ensures a safe and clear transfer of control. IFALPA does not support any silent transfer control and communication in the air.
